Vasant Desai: The Maestro Who Made Films Sing Without Songs, A Musical Genius Remembered
- •Vasant Desai, a legendary music composer, infused life into Hindi cinema with his classical compositions and pioneering background scores.
- •He made significant contributions to V. Shantaram's films like 'Jhanak Jhanak Payal Baaje' and 'Do Aankhen Barah Haath'.
- •Desai's background music in films like 'Yaadein' (1964) and 'Achanak' (1974) conveyed deep emotions and suspense, often without songs.
- •His musical journey began in childhood, influenced by his Kirtankar maternal grandfather Bhaskar Parulekar, and later trained by Ustad Alam Khan and Ustad Inayat Khan.
- •Vasant Desai also composed for Marathi films and plays, leaving an indelible mark on Indian cinema before his untimely demise in 1975.
Why It Matters: Vasant Desai's timeless music and innovative background scores profoundly shaped Indian cinema's emotional depth.
